Systick reload value register
WebSysTick Reload Value Register Calculator. The SysTick Reload Value Register is found in all ARM cortex microcontrollers. It is often used as a time-base for real-time operating … WebJul 8, 2024 · •Systick SysTick -> CTRL LOAD VAL CALIB 1. Program the value in the STRVR register. 2. Clear the STCVR register by writing to it with any value. 3. Configure the STCSR register for the required operation.
Systick reload value register
Did you know?
WebDec 29, 2024 · To configure the SysTick you need to load the SysTick Reload Value register with the interval required between SysTick events. The timer interrupt or COUNTFLAG bit … WebMar 8, 2024 · SysTick reload value register: VAL: SysTick current value register: CALIB: SysTick calibration value register: 2. Delay function in hal Library. Generally, we use hal library. The most commonly used delay function is hal_delay. This is provided by the official. It's very convenient to use. Let's see how it is used
WebThere are a total of four registers which the SysTick timer uses: SysTick Status and Control Register – Controls enabling of the SysTick timer and interrupt generation. SysTick Reload Value Register – The value to be reloaded into the SysTick timer when the timer reaches zero. This is a 24-bit value and must be set between 0x1 and 0xFFFFFF. WebA value of 1 in the Count flag indicates that the SysTick timer has counted to 0 since the last time the bit was read. True If the SysTick timer currently holds the value 461, is enabled, and has a reload value of 50,000 (decimal) what will the counter value be on the next clock cycle? (Give your answer in decimal.) 460
WebOnce started the systick timer will count down from its initial value. Once it reaches zero it will raise an interrupt and a new count value will be loaded from the reload register. The … http://www.learningaboutelectronics.com/Articles/Systick-reload-value-register-calculator.php
WebJan 20, 2024 · The SysTick timer is intended for use by an RTOS. It normally runs at the same frequency as the core. Set configCPU CLOCK HZ to the frequency the core will be executing at, then configTICK RATE HZ to the rate at which you want the RTOS tick interrupt to execute at, and the RTOS will setup the SysTick timer for you when the scheduler is …
Web那要使用SysTick,一个基础的用法就是用来做高精度延时: 初始化SysTick,并设置重置初值,也就是SysTick->LOAD; 设置用户计数变量和初值; 使能SysTick; SysTick计数到零,中断触发,用户计数变量递减; 判断用户计数变量是否归零; 在core_m4.h中,提供了SysTick出初 … elizabeth chartersWebOct 28, 2024 · 1 I'm using STM32F407G-DISC1 board, SYS_TICK handler is not getting called after enabling flags in SysTick Control and Status Register which is at 0xE000E010 memory mapped location. SysTick Reload Value Register value is set to 15999. force close excel sheetWebSteps To configure Systick Set the Reload value for required tick in STRELOAD. Enable the Systick Module by setting Enable bit in STCTRL. Select the CPU Clock Source by setting CLKSOURCE bit in STCTRL. Finally … elizabeth chase bellingham waWebQuestion: If we want generate SysTick interrupts at a frequency of 100Hz, and the clock frequency that drives SysTick is 1MHz. What should be the value of the SysTick reload register (SysTick->LOAD) in decimal? Your answer Which of the following is NOT correct? 1 point The SysTick counter wraps on zero, i.e., the counter is reset to the value hold in the … elizabeth chase pepperell maWebJan 11, 2024 · Systick timer is the system tick timer, a 24-bit countdown timer that automatically reloads the initial timer value from the RELOAD register when 0 is counted. As long as it is not cleared in the SysTick control and status register, it will never stop and will work even in sleep mode. ... SysTick Reload Value Register-LOAD. SysTick Current ... elizabeth charles bridal greenacresWebApr 26, 2024 · 1 I opened a new NoRTOS CCS project and modified as follows for using periodic systick interrupt: STCSR Register -> bit0 defined as 0 // Systick disabled STRVR … force close excel windowsWebApr 30, 2014 · The SysTick registers are part of the System Control Space (SCS) registers that are common to all Cortex-M0 CPU-based devices. Refer to Section 4.4, “Optional system timer, SysTick” of the Cortex-M0 Devices Generic User Guide for complete details on the registers and their usage. elizabeth charlie